Default Topps Bazooka Briefcase

I saw this and thought it was cool. If I were a Topps collector it would make a great ancillary item. As it is, it looks pretty good on the shelf anyway and NOS stuff is neat. Anyone have an idea of what year it might be from? Thanks in advance.

Before About 1963. Zip codes started in 63, and this has the old postal code. They could have been offered for a few years, so maybe a bit after 63.
